Shakes or Wobbles problem
1993 BMW M3 6 cyl Automatic 145000 miles
----------------------------------------------------------------
my car seems to have a problem accelerating before it was fine. what can be the problem? Also, my car keeps telling me that there is a "brake light circuit" and "coolant" problem? i dont know what to do can someone help me please. Thank You!
The brake light circuit will require replacement of the brake light switch. The coolant warning will require replacement of the coolant level switch if the coolant level is otherwise normal. Please be specific about the acceleration problem, I don't know how to advise you.
